Statham sits on Barrow County clay, which drains slowly and compacts easily—something that matters a lot if you're comparing natural grass performance to synthetic options. Our summers get humid and the clay holds onto moisture, which naturally favors artificial turf since you skip the fungal issues and standing water problems altogether. Most Statham yards are moderate-sized residential lots, and the mix of shade from mature trees and open sunny patches means uneven wear is common on natural grass. When we repair or install synthetic turf here, we account for that variable light exposure; shaded areas still need proper drainage underneath, and sunny spots need backing that won't degrade under UV. The Statham area doesn't have strict HOA landscape codes for most residential properties, which gives you flexibility in design and upkeep standards. Repair installations typically go faster than you'd think because we're often replacing small damaged sections rather than regrading the entire yard. Our crews know the local soil conditions well enough to prep subgrade properly, so your turf stays stable through humid summers and the occasional heavy rain that Barrow County sees.

Does Statham's clay soil affect turf repair?

Clay in Barrow County compacts and holds water, which is actually why artificial turf repair makes sense here. Natural grass struggles with drainage and fungal growth in clay; synthetic turf eliminates those problems. During repair, we make sure drainage layers are correct so water moves through instead of sitting on top of the clay base.

How long does turf repair typically take in Statham?

Most small-to-medium repairs in Statham take one to three days depending on the damaged area's size and whether we're removing old turf or working around existing seams. We coordinate timing so you're not without your yard for long, and we handle all debris removal before we leave.

Can you match my existing turf if it's been installed for several years?

It depends on the brand and pile type. If you have the original turf specs, matching is much easier. If not, we can often find a close visual match from current inventory, though slight color variation between old and new sections is sometimes visible until both age a bit together.

What causes turf damage most often in Statham yards?

Heavy shade from trees can weaken seams and backing; pet traffic and kids' play areas cause wear spots; and our humidity sometimes accelerates seam separation if the original installation didn't account for Barrow County's moisture patterns.
